The Real Genealogy of Jesus

In any case the Gospel states the truth… (And at the end of the same epistle he adds these words:)

Matthan, who was descended from Solomon, begat Jacob. And when Matthan was dead, Melchi, who was descended from Nathan begat Eli by the same woman. Eli and Jacob were thus uterine brothers.

Eli having died childless, Jacob raised up seed to him, begetting Joseph, his (Jacob’s) own son by nature, but by law the son of Eli. Thus Joseph was the son of both. (Eusebius of Caesarea, Historia Ecclesiae, 1:7:11, 1:7:13-14)
